AfroFuture Ghana 2025 Unveils Star-Studded Lineup, DJs & Immersive Pre-Festival Programming

Africa’s biggest celebration of music, art, food, culture, and fashion returns this December!

Accra, Ghana — October 23, 2025: Culture Management Group (CMG), the creative powerhouse behind some of Africa’s most innovative cultural experiences, has officially announced the return of AfroFuture Ghana 2025, happening December 28–29, 2025, at the iconic El Wak Stadium.

Powered by Afreximbank and Martell, this year’s festival promises electrifying performances, world-class DJ sets, immersive cultural activities, and unforgettable experiences celebrating the African spirit.

Pre-Festival & Post-Festival Experiences

Leading up to the main event, AfroFuture hosts a lineup of cultural activities designed to elevate creativity, community, and connection:

Battle of Jollof Basketball Game — December 27 (Bukom Arena)

Produced with the Basketball Africa League, this annual celebrity match merges sports, music, and community empowerment.

Fashion Night Out — December 30 (Nubuke Museum)

A beautifully curated journey highlighting African fashion, featuring:
Runway showcases
Interactive art installations
Panel discussions
Multi-brand trunk show
Live performances

A stylish celebration of African design excellence.

New Year’s Eve Extravaganza — December 31 (La Palm)

AfroFuture’s 8th annual NYE celebration with PVO (Positive Vibes Only) brings:

Music
Food
Fashion
Endless energy

The perfect way to enter 2026.

🌍 Afro Expo — December 18–31 (Across Accra)

A continent-spanning showcase of innovation, featuring:
Master classes
Wellness sessions
Book talks
Networking mixers
Film screenings

Designed to amplify African thinkers, creators, and entrepreneurs.
